aboutsummaryrefslogtreecommitdiff
path: root/include/aserver.h
diff options
context:
space:
mode:
authorJaroslav Kysela <perex@perex.cz>2002-10-12 10:38:43 +0000
committerJaroslav Kysela <perex@perex.cz>2002-10-12 10:38:43 +0000
commitdac0626b9f0a3c244b3b28d6856138e8c74db0ea (patch)
treef30f108d53175d382a43985544afef87df253c30 /include/aserver.h
parent453dd9f6989b5d75b1df07cd5e81f6d8c4796fd3 (diff)
Added snd_pcm_hw_params_current() function and clear() functions for structures
Diffstat (limited to 'include/aserver.h')
-rw-r--r--include/aserver.h4
1 files changed, 4 insertions, 0 deletions
diff --git a/include/aserver.h b/include/aserver.h
index fe50a659..3561495d 100644
--- a/include/aserver.h
+++ b/include/aserver.h
@@ -39,6 +39,7 @@ typedef enum _snd_transport_type {
SND_TRANSPORT_TYPE_TCP,
} snd_transport_type_t;
+#define SND_PCM_IOCTL_AVAIL _IOR('A', 0x22, sndrv_pcm_uframes_t)
#define SND_PCM_IOCTL_STATE _IO ('A', 0xf1)
#define SND_PCM_IOCTL_MMAP _IO ('A', 0xf2)
#define SND_PCM_IOCTL_MUNMAP _IO ('A', 0xf3)
@@ -73,6 +74,9 @@ typedef struct {
snd_pcm_sw_params_t sw_params;
snd_pcm_status_t status;
struct {
+ snd_pcm_uframes_t frames;
+ } avail;
+ struct {
snd_pcm_sframes_t frames;
} delay;
struct {